Abstract
This application discloses service configuration method, system, device and the readable storage medium storing program for executing of a kind of distributed type assemblies, applied in the cluster of multinode, comprising: the configuration file of the grouping information and service type of every group node in cluster has been determined to central node importing;Wherein central node is any node in cluster;By central node, according to configuration file, each node into cluster distributes corresponding configuration information, so that each node completes service configuration according to corresponding grouping information and service type.The application passes through determining configuration file, service configuration is carried out to cluster, due to group node every in configuration file grouping information having the same and service type, and the service type of every group node is identical, service type between each group node can be different, and different service types is provided in a cluster to realize, and do not need all to build new cluster for every kind of service, data isolation between every group node simultaneously, improves the efficiency of service-creation and cluster management.

Background technique
Distributed storage group system generally comprises more storage servers, and usually also referred to as node, these servers form
One cluster is unified externally to provide service.Traditional distributed storage cluster can be divided into file storage according to application mode
Nas, block storage san and object store obj, since individual node can only provide a kind of service for the moment in cluster, so a set of deposit
Accumulation system only supports a kind of service type, once there are a variety of service types, will to lead to the problem of function incompatible.

The embodiment of the invention discloses a kind of service configuration method of distributed type assemblies, applied in the cluster of multinode,
It is shown in Figure 1, comprising:
S1: it is imported to central node and the configuration text of the grouping information and service type of every group node in the cluster has been determined
Part;Wherein the central node is any node in the cluster;
It is understood that step S1 is carried out after the filling completion of entire group system.
Before configuration file is imported central node, according to the capacity requirement pair of cluster interior joint sum, different business
Node carries out planning and is grouped determining configuration file.
Specifically, the service type of every group node is specially that file storage service nas, block storage service san or object are deposited
Storage service obj.
Assuming that having 30 nodes in the present embodiment in cluster altogether, the capacity of each node is 10T, and file storage service needs
150T, then distribute to document storing section point group for 15 nodes, and the service type of the group is file storage service;Likewise, pressing
The method can distribution node to block memory node group and object storage nodes group.It is understood that profile service type
Including but not limited to three of the above type, and to include simultaneously not necessarily these three service types, as long as cluster configuration demand
For two kinds or more of service type, it can determine configuration file using the present embodiment and execute the service configuration in the present embodiment
Method.
Specifically, the grouping information of every group node specifically includes:
Node number, the title of each node and the address ip.
It is understood that the grouping information of every group node includes assigning to the respective node letter of all nodes of the group
Breath, to identify when subsequent configuration to each node, nodal information includes but is not limited to the title and IP address of the node.
Further, the configuration file is specially the configuration file of xml, json or ini type.
It is understood that there is no limit can also select other than the above type the specific Format Type of configuration file
Selecting other can be applied to the file format of cluster interior nodes service configuration.
S2: by the central node, according to the configuration file, each node distribution into the cluster is corresponding with confidence
Breath, so that each node completes service configuration according to corresponding grouping information and service type.
Specifically, step S2 includes:
By the clustered deploy(ment) tool of the central node, according to the configuration file, into the cluster, each node is distributed
Corresponding configuration information is matched so that the clustered deploy(ment) tool of each node completes service according to corresponding grouping information and service type
It sets.
It is understood that there is clustered deploy(ment) tool, also known as deploy tool, the collection in each node in cluster
Group's deployment tool includes the instruction of some deployment, can carry out service configuration to node according to the configuration information of acquisition.
In the present embodiment, entire configuration information passes through net distribution between node to other nodes, cluster by central node
In the clustered deploy(ment) tools of all nodes be initially configured after receiving the configuration information in relation to place node, enable the node
Corresponding service is provided.
Further, the service configuration method further include:
It determines management node, and public service configuration is carried out to the management node;
Wherein, the management node is any node in the cluster.
Wherein, the management node for being configured with public service is capable of providing to the public administration of nodes all in cluster and public
Service, specifically such as monitoring the working condition of all nodes, obtain the data mode of all service business.
It is understood that central node and management node in the present embodiment, usually from multiple nodes in cluster
Any node of middle selection, there is no specific selections to require, and all nodes are in cluster network, can be with other sections
Communication is completed between point, and the job requirement of central node and management node may be implemented.
It is understood that the node in same node group can provide identical service type, but different node groups
Between have data isolation, that is to say, that the corresponding business datum of file storage service can only have document storing section point group
, cannot be with other node group intercommunications in node, block memory node group and object storage nodes group are similarly.
